
Description
Yamada Nishiki polished to 40% forms the base of this daiginjo, which has earned multiple gold medals at national tax bureau tasting competitions and was selected as an in-flight sake for JAL first class. Fruity ginjo aroma and a polished, well-balanced palate define its character.
